What You Should Know Before Installing
Before you begin, there are a few important things to understand about Raw Accel:
- Raw Accel is Windows-only. It does not work on macOS or Linux. You need Windows 10 or Windows 11 to use it.
- It installs a system-level driver. This is how Raw Accel intercepts and modifies mouse input at a low level for maximum precision and consistency.
- Windows may show security warnings. Since the software installs a driver, Windows User Account Control (UAC) and SmartScreen may display prompts. This is completely normal and expected.
As long as you download Raw Accel from the official source, there is nothing to worry about. The software is open-source and widely trusted by the gaming community.
Step-by-Step Raw Accel Installation Guide
Check System Requirements
Before downloading anything, make sure your system meets the following requirements:
- Operating System: Windows 10 or Windows 11 (64-bit recommended)
- Permissions: Administrator access on your PC
- Mouse: A working USB or wireless mouse
- Updates: Basic Windows updates should be installed for driver compatibility
If your system meets these requirements, you are ready to proceed.
Download Raw Accel From The Official Source
Always download Raw Accel from the official source to ensure you get a safe and up-to-date version. The safest place to download is the official GitHub releases page:
- Official GitHub: github.com/RawAccelOfficial/rawaccel/releases/latest
- Our Download Page: rawaccel.co/download
Avoid downloading from third-party websites, forums, or file-sharing platforms. These may contain outdated, modified, or potentially unsafe files.
Extract the ZIP File
Once the download is complete, you will have a ZIP file. To extract it:
- Right-click the downloaded ZIP file.
- Select Extract All and choose a destination folder.
- Wait for the extraction to complete.
Important: Do not try to run the installer directly from inside the ZIP file. Windows may not grant proper permissions, and the installation could fail or be incomplete.
Prepare Windows
Before running the installer, temporarily close any third-party mouse software that might interfere with the driver installation. This includes:
- Logitech G HUB
- Razer Synapse
- Corsair iCUE
- SteelSeries GG
- Any other mouse management software
You can re-open these programs after Raw Accel is installed and your computer has been restarted.
Run the Installer as Administrator
Navigate to the extracted Raw Accel folder and find the installer file. To run it properly:
- Right-click the installer file.
- Select Run as Administrator.
Running as administrator is essential because Raw Accel needs elevated permissions to install its kernel-level driver. Without administrator rights, the installation will fail.
Allow Windows Security Prompts
During installation, Windows may show one or more security prompts:
- User Account Control (UAC): Click Yes to allow the installer to make changes.
- Windows SmartScreen: Click More info, then Run anyway.
- Driver signature warning: Click Install this driver software anyway if prompted.
These warnings appear because the software installs a system driver. Since you downloaded from the official source, it is safe to proceed. Microsoft explains that UAC prompts are a standard security measure for driver installations.
Install The Raw Accel Driver
Follow the on-screen instructions to complete the driver installation. The process usually takes only a few seconds.
Important: Do not unplug your mouse during the installation process. Disconnecting your input device while a driver is being installed can cause issues.
Restart Your Computer
After the installation is complete, you must restart your computer. This step is required for the Raw Accel driver to load properly into the system.
Do not skip this step. Without a restart, the driver will not be active, and Raw Accel will not function correctly.
Launch Raw Accel After Restart
Once your PC has restarted, navigate to the Raw Accel folder and launch the application:
- Right-click on RawAccel.exe.
- Select Run as Administrator.
Running as administrator ensures that Raw Accel can communicate with the driver and save your settings properly.
Confirm Installation Is Working
To verify that Raw Accel is installed and working correctly, check for the following:
- The Raw Accel app opens normally without error messages.
- The interface shows the acceleration curve and settings panel.
- Your mouse continues to function normally.
- You can enable acceleration and click Apply without errors.

Common Installation Problems
If you run into issues during or after installation, here are the most common problems and their fixes:
App Doesn't Open After Installation
This usually happens when the app is not run with administrator privileges. Right-click on RawAccel.exe and select Run as Administrator. If that doesn't work, try reinstalling the software.
Driver Error During Installation
If you see a driver-related error, try the following: uninstall Raw Accel completely, restart your computer, then reinstall as administrator. Make sure no other mouse software is running during installation.
Antivirus Blocks The Installation
Some antivirus programs may flag the Raw Accel driver as suspicious. This is a false positive. Add the Raw Accel folder to your antivirus safe list or whitelist, then try the installation again.

Tips After Installation
Now that Raw Accel is installed, keep these tips in mind for the best experience:
- Don't install multiple acceleration tools at the same time. Running Raw Accel alongside other mouse acceleration software can cause conflicts and unpredictable behavior.
- Always run Raw Accel as Administrator. This ensures the app can communicate with the driver and save your settings.
- Make small changes at a time. Avoid changing too many settings at once. Small, incremental adjustments help you find the right feel without losing control.
- Test your changes in practice. After adjusting settings, test them in your games or daily workflow before making more changes. Give your muscle memory time to adapt.
